The Role of Statistical Modeling
Statistical modeling forms the backbone of many modern prediction systems. By applying mathematical algorithms to historical data, these models aim to quantify probabilities and identify potential advantages. Successful statistical modeling requires a large and accurate dataset, as well as a thorough understanding of the underlying statistical principles. It's important to remember that even the most sophisticated models are not foolproof; unforeseen events and inherent randomness can always disrupt predictions. Beyond Predictions: The Importance of Responsible Gaming
While platforms like The Jackpot Raider can provide valuable insights and informed predictions, it's vital to remember the importance of responsible gaming. Predictions should be viewed as a tool to aid decision-making, not as a guaranteed path to wealth. Setting realistic budgets, avoiding chasing losses, and understanding the risks involved are all crucial aspects of responsible gaming. It’s paramount to view any form of gambling as entertainment, not as a source of income. Responsible gaming habits ensure a more enjoyable and sustainable experience.
Resources are available for individuals struggling with gambling addiction, and seeking help is a sign of strength, not weakness. Many organizations offer support and guidance to those affected by problem gambling, providing a safe and confidential space to address their concerns. Ultimately, the goal is to enjoy the thrill of the game while maintaining control and avoiding financial hardship.
